site stats

Redis rabbitmq秒杀

Webjava redis秒杀系统_springboot集成redis实现简单秒杀系统 java redis秒杀系统 本文实例为大家分享了springboot集成redis实现简单秒杀系统的具体代码,供大家参考,具体内容如下 … Web那不简单了,我们要开始秒杀前你通过定时任务或者运维同学 提前把商品的库存加载到Redis中 去,让整个流程都在Redis里面去做,然后等秒杀介绍了,再异步的去修改库存就好了。 但是用了Redis就有一个问题了,我们上面说了我们采用 主从 ,就是我们会去读取库存然后再判断然后有库存才去减库存,正常情况没问题,但是高并发的情况问题就很大了。 …

RabbitMQ 重试机制(十一) - 掘金 - 稀土掘金

Web1. sep 2024 · RabbitMQ和Redis都可以做队列,但是他们还是有区别的。比如,Redis的消息队列,如果在从队列pop出去的时候,worker处理失败的话,数据不会回到队列中,需要从业务中手动把失败的处理数据push到队列中;而RabbitMQ可以自动处理失败的worker使数据不丢失;RabbitMQ还可以保证数据在传输过程中持久化,在通道和队列中的数据可以设置 … Web基于springboot+rabbitMQ+redis的秒杀系统 ... 最近刚刚学习完rabbitMQ的概念以及使用,于是想找点项目练练手。找了许多发现要么缺失数据库Sql文件要么就是代码水土不服。想 … lennon kemp https://thesocialmediawiz.com

简易版秒杀系统实现Redis+RocketMQ+MySQL - CSDN博客

WebRabbitMQ Java秒杀系统实战系列~整合RabbitMQ实现消息异步发送 在本篇博文中,我们将使用RabbitMQ充当消息发送的组件,将它与后面篇章介绍的“邮件服务”结合实现“用户秒 … Web基于SpringBoot、Redis和RabbitMq的商品秒杀处理 一、商品秒杀存在的问题 1、商品肯能会超卖,因为并发。 2、数据库承受巨大的压力,每秒大量的访问可能让数据库宕机。 3、 … Web18. mar 2024 · springboot+redis+rabbitmq实现模拟秒杀系统(附带docker安装mysql,rabbitmq,redis教程) 2024-03-18 430 简介: 在项目开发中,难免会遇到高并发 … lennon john mort

JAVA秒杀系统的简单实现(redis+rabbitmq) - 墨天轮 - modb

Category:如何使用Redis搭建高并发的电商秒杀系统_云数据库 Redis 版-阿里 …

Tags:Redis rabbitmq秒杀

Redis rabbitmq秒杀

如何使用Redis和RabbitMQ实现一个学生抢课系统(可类比商品秒 …

Web6. jan 2024 · Redis 是一个Key-Value的NoSQL数据库,开发维护很活跃,虽然它是一个Key-Value数据库存储系统,但它本身支持MQ功能,所以完全可以当做一个轻量级的队列服务来使用。 对于RabbitMQ和Redis的入队和出队操作,各执行100万次,每10万次记录一次执行时间。 测试数据分为128Bytes、512Bytes、1K和10K四个不同大小的数据。 实验表明:入队 … Web29. jún 2024 · 当服务端收到请求时,首先预减Redis中的数量,如果数量减到小于0时,那么随后的访问直接返回秒杀失败的信息。. 也就是说,最终只有10个请求会去访问数据库。. …

Redis rabbitmq秒杀

Did you know?

Web1. júl 2024 · 实现说明这里的核心在于如何在大并发的情况下保证数据库能扛得住压力,因为大并发的瓶颈在于数据库。如果用户的请求直接从前端传到数据库,显然,数据库是无法 … Web13. feb 2024 · 秒杀流程 1.点击秒杀开始,获取秒杀路径path 2.消息队列操作 3.判断是否秒杀成功 (轮询) 遇到的问题 改造工作 1.改造数据库表,创建秒杀实体类 2.创建秒杀三层架构 …

Web23. nov 2024 · SpringBoot+RabbitMQ+Redis实现商品秒杀业务分析一般而言,商品秒杀大概可以拆分成以下几步:用户校验校验是否多次抢单,保证每个商品每个用户只能秒杀一次 … Web11. okt 2024 · SpringBoot+RabbitMQ+Redis实现商品秒杀 业务分析一般而言,商品秒杀大概可以拆分成以下几步:1.用户校验校验是否多次抢单,保证每个商品每个用户只能秒杀一 …

Web1、 秒杀开始前,服务集群读取goodsId_Start为0,直接返回未开始。 2、 数据控制模块将goodsId_start改为1,标志秒杀开始。 3、 服务集群缓存开始标记位并开始接受请求,并 … WebContribute to heytheww/SaaS_buy development by creating an account on GitHub.

Web28. dec 2024 · JAVA秒杀系统的简单实现(redis+rabbitmq) 发布于2024-12-28 23:42:14 阅读 2.2K 0 1.分析 秒杀时大量用户会在同一时间同时进行抢购,网站瞬时访问流量激增。 …

Web21. feb 2024 · Python 结合 RabbitMQ + Redis 实现秒杀功能 秒杀系统介绍. 秒杀,是电商网站中常见的功能。 如果采用普通的开发结构系统,那么最大的瓶颈是在底层的数据库端 … lennon kidsWeb11. dec 2024 · 再来看看我的秒杀系统中的主要练习的知识点: 1.Springboot整合Mybatis连接Mysql 2.Spring基于注解的声明式事务 @Transactional 3.使用Spring高度封装 … lennon lostWeb26. sep 2024 · SpringBoot+Dubbo+Redis+Rabbitmq秒杀系统!真详细,源码已经上传GitHub!,近年来,随着“双十一”购物节和抖音等直播平台带货的热潮,大批促销活动涌 … lennon rollinWeb2. nov 2024 · 概述 使用springboot + druid + redis + rabbitmq实现简单的秒杀系统,大致思路如下: ①、启动服务,缓存预热,将需要被秒杀的商品加载进redis缓存中,使用redis简 … lennon peruuntuminen korvausWeb4. mar 2024 · 三、具体区别. 可靠消费. Redis:没有相应的机制保证消息的消费,当消费者消费失败的时候,消息体丢失,需要手动处理. RabbitMQ:具有消息消费确认,即使消费者消费失败,也会自动使消息体返回原队列,同时可全程持久化,保证消息体被正确消费. 可靠发布 … lennon pdWeb8. mar 2024 · 首先通过数据控制模块,提前将秒杀商品缓存到读写分离Redis,并设置秒杀开始标记如下: "goodsId_count": 100 //总数 "goodsId_start": 0 //开始标记 … lennon stella jp saxeWeb21. mar 2024 · userId+orderId的组合作为key,利用redis的setnx分布式锁原理来实现。如果是限时秒杀,可以通过设置key的过期时间来实现。 2.下单. 下单信息肯定是要先扔到消息 … lennon sutton